Former chef Jack Bissell stabbed actor Benedict Cumberbatch’s home in London. It has been reported daily mail.
According to media reports, the Sherlock star was at home with his wife and children at the time of the incident. The 35-year-old assailant broke through the front yard door and entered Cumberbatch’s yard. The man took the plant out and threw it against the wall, then spat on the intercom and broke it with his knife.
“I know you moved here, I hope everything burned,” Bissell shouted.
The attacker was found using DNA analysis, Bissell pleaded guilty and paid a £250 fine. The court also prohibited the man from approaching the artist’s family or the area where they lived. According to a source familiar with the situation, Cumberbatch and his relatives were horrified by what had happened and assumed that Bissell would break into the house and harm them.
